The Prophetic Origins of a Revered Master

Historical records indicate that the venerable Kruba Srivichai, a highly respected monk in Northern Thailand, made a prophetic declaration regarding Lampang Province. According to documented accounts, he predicted that an extraordinarily virtuous monk would emerge from this region, destined to bring immense spiritual benefits to the Thai people.

This prophecy found its fulfillment in Luang Phor Kasem Khemako (หลวงพ่อเกษม เขมโก), born in 1912 (B.E. 2455) into an affluent and noble family within Lampang Province. Archaeological and historical evidence suggests that local communities remained unaware of the prophetic significance surrounding this remarkable infant’s birth.

Key Historical Context:

Birth Year 1912 (Buddhist Era 2455)
Location Lampang Province, Northern Thailand
Family Background Noble lineage with substantial social standing
Prophetic Connection Direct fulfillment of Kruba Srivichai’s prediction

Educational Excellence and Monastic Achievement

Early Monastic Education

Research into traditional Buddhist education systems reveals that Luang Phor Kasem’s academic journey began at the remarkably young age of 13. In 1923 (B.E. 2466), educational records show he was formally sent to the local temple, where he underwent ordination as a novice monk (samanera).

Educational analysis demonstrates his exceptional adaptation to monastic life, with documented evidence of his intensive study of Buddhist scriptures. Furthermore, his academic progression followed the traditional Thai monastic education system, emphasizing both theoretical knowledge and practical application.

Advanced Buddhist Scholarship

By 1931 (B.E. 2474), at the age of 21, Luang Phor Kasem achieved what contemporary academic standards would equivalent to a Master’s degree in Buddhist studies. Consequently, he received full ordination as a Bhikkhu, marking his transition to senior monastic status.

Academic Achievements Include:

  • Pali Language Mastery: Achieved in 1936 (B.E. 2479) at age 26
  • Highest Scriptural Examination Grade: Successfully completed the most advanced Buddhist scriptural examinations
  • Teaching Philosophy: Viewed academic achievement as a vehicle for Dhamma propagation rather than personal recognition

Educational Philosophy

Experts in Buddhist education emphasize that Luang Phor Kasem’s approach differed significantly from conventional academic pursuit. Rather than seeking additional certifications or recognition, he consciously chose to focus on practical application of Buddhist teachings, demonstrating the highest level of scholarly humility.

Spiritual Journey and Advanced Practice

Mentorship and Advanced Training

Historical documentation reveals that Luang Phor Kasem maintained profound respect for his spiritual teachers throughout his monastic career. Research shows he systematically visited temples across Northern Thailand, seeking instruction from renowned meditation masters and Buddhist scholars.

His most significant mentorship occurred under a celebrated Kruba (meditation master), with whom he undertook intensive retreat practices in remote mountainous regions and traditional cemetery meditation grounds. According to meditation experts, this type of training represents the most rigorous form of Buddhist spiritual development.

Intensive Meditation Practices

Studies of traditional Buddhist meditation methods indicate that Luang Phor Kasem adopted the most challenging ascetic practices available within the Thai Forest Tradition. His documented practices included:

Advanced Ascetic Disciplines:

  • Single Daily Meal: Adhered to the traditional one-meal-per-day practice
  • Continuous Meditation: Maintained day-and-night meditation schedules
  • Environmental Adaptation: Practiced meditation in challenging natural environments
  • Inner Purification Focus: Emphasized internal spiritual development over external circumstances

Administrative Responsibilities and Spiritual Calling

In 1949 (B.E. 2492), documented temple records show that Luang Phor Kasem attempted to resign from his position as abbot, seeking greater freedom for intensive meditation practice. However, administrative authorities rejected his resignation letter, requiring him to continue his leadership duties for an additional six years.

Moreover, once he identified and trained a suitable successor, he departed the temple following the annual Rains Retreat, leaving only a farewell letter. Community response was immediate and intense, with local residents organizing search efforts and enlisting his mother’s assistance in persuading him to return.


Sacred Amulets and Their Significance

Renowned Amulet Collections

Collectors and devotees throughout Thailand recognize amulets consecrated by Luang Phor Kasem as among the most spiritually significant Buddhist artifacts available. Expert analysis identifies several primary categories of his blessed amulets:

Major Amulet Classifications:

  • Phra Somdej: Traditional Buddha image amulets following classical designs
  • Phra Jed Rakang (Seven Buddhas): Representing the seven Buddhas of the past
  • Jatukam: Protective amulets with specific spiritual properties
  • Phra Pidta: Closed-eye Buddha images for meditation and protection
  • King Rama V Amulets: Honoring Thailand’s beloved monarch
  • Four-Faced Brahma: Hindu-Buddhist hybrid protective imagery
  • Personal Image Amulets: Featuring Luang Phor Kasem’s likeness
  • Medicine Buddha Amulets: Specialized healing-focused consecrations

Unique Medicine Buddha Amulets

Research into Luang Phor Kasem’s most distinctive creations reveals his innovative Medicine Buddha amulets, which incorporate a unique internal mechanism. These specialized amulets contain a small consecrated ball that produces a melodious chiming sound when gently shaken.

Documented Benefits According to Buddhist Tradition:

  • Mental Peace Enhancement: Promotes psychological tranquility and emotional balance
  • Physical Health Support: Traditional beliefs associate the chimes with healing properties
  • Karmic Purification: Assists in removing negative karmic obstacles
  • Spiritual Protection: Provides comprehensive spiritual safeguarding

Final Years and Peaceful Passing

Despite advanced age, documented accounts indicate that Luang Phor Kasem maintained exceptional spiritual vitality throughout his final years. He peacefully passed away in 1996 (B.E. 2539) at the age of 84, leaving behind a comprehensive legacy of spiritual achievement and community service.
